Looking back at 2012

Another year has passed and it’s time to look back and take stock, time to update the set of to-dos, time to see how was the year 2012 for me in terms of travel and otherwise.

As I always say, I count my memories, not the places and I am happy that my travel memories are far more & better than the destinations. Some road trips, some train journeys and a few flights took me places almost every month. I made some new friends, consolidated my bond with old ones.
I also moved to a new place.

The year 2012 started in Thailand where we were holidaying since around mid December. This was the period when I also had to go through hundreds of articles since I was one of the 3 jury members to select “Traveller of the year” for a travel portal.
Two days into the new year, it found me in Cambodia on a volunteering mission to satisfy another side of me – We always live for ourselves and for our dears; try to live for others as well.

Cambodia was on my radar for many years and I thought it was a good decision to travel around the country during off days in between serving for the noble cause. I was invited by locals to their homes for dinners, in weddings, and my knowledge of local culture and history grew manifolds. When I returned to India in March, I had a gratified composure in addition to love, respect & blessings from so many strangers.

I was invited by Tourism ministry of Malaysia to speak in their first International Travel blogger’s conference in the month of May.

Another first to my credit …. I am the first Indian, in the capacity of a Travel blogger to be invited by Tourism Bureau of Spain to their country to cover a few of its Heritage cities.
At that time I had to decline another international invitation because my travel dates were clashing.

I again travelled to Malaysia and Singapore in the months of November and December.

vof @lemonicks.com/

On home front, the hiking trip to Valley of Flowers, Hemkunt sahib, Badrinath etc was the highlight.

I was once again invited by Club Mahindra to present a talk on Voluntorurism in Conclay conference at Kanatal Uttarakhand.

Delhi, Bangalore, Dehradun and many other towns happened in between.

As before, my articles were published in various travel magazines & websites and besides being mentioned, quoted, featured in various newspapers & magazines, I was featured as an intrepid woman traveller with daunting tales in the New Woman Magazine.

I hope to achieve more this year, not in terms of destinations but fulfillment. I am not in a race to conquer the world.
